Vancouver Giants Preparing for a White Spot 'Legendary' Weekend

Published on November 18, 2021 under Western Hockey League (WHL)
Vancouver Giants News Release


Vancouver, B.C. - The Vancouver Giants in conjunction with the Langley Events Centre and White Spot are excited to host White Spot Legends Night on Saturday, November 20th when the Giants welcome their B.C. Division rivals, the Victoria Royals at 7:00 PM.

To help celebrate 50 years of the Western Hockey League in British Columbia, the Vancouver Giants will have the Memorial Cup in the building along with notable WHL/WCHL alumni. Some of the guests this weekend include: Stan Smyl, Ryan Walter, Mark Lofthouse, Ernie "Punch" McLean along with Vancouver Giants Memorial Cup winners Brett Festerling and Kenndal McArdle.

"50 years ago, the Estevan Bruins relocated to New Westminster giving B.C. their first WCHL franchise, along with the Vancouver Nats and the Victoria Cougars. This weekend we're excited to celebrate that history and welcome some of the great personalities associated with that era - Many of which helped blaze the trail for future BC-based teams to find championship success in the WHL," said Vancouver Giants Sr. VP Dale Saip.

White Spot Legends Night will run in unison with the Western Canada Collectibles Experience which runs November 19th - 21st at the Langley Events Centre. The Memorial Cup will be proudly displayed throughout the weekend at the WCCE show, as well as at Saturday's game and photo opportunities with the trophy will be available at both events.
